Realme X3 SuperZoom Lands in Malaysia for RM1,999

Unveiled to the world just a couple of days ago, the Realme X3 SuperZoom has just landed in Malaysia. Sporting a quad camera system that can do 5x optical zoom along with a fast 120Hz screen, it’s a respectable flagship smartphone that offers pretty good value for money as well.

For the Malaysian market, the X3 SuperZoom retails at only RM1,999 for the 128GB model with 8GB of RAM; it will be available for purchase on 2 June through Lazada. The more generous 256GB variant with 12GB of RAM, on the other hand, goes for RM2,299, and it can be purchased from 6 June onwards.

For that kind of money, the Realme X3 SuperZoom, as mentioned, comes with a rather sophisticated quad camera system. The highlight of this camera configuration is the 8MP f/3.4 telephoto lens with a periscope structure. It offers 5x optical zoom, and it can also do up to 60x zoom; digitally, of course.

The primary sensor of the quad camera setup, on the other hand, is a 64MP f/1.8 shooter, which is complemented by an 8MP f/2.3 ultra-wide angle sensor and a 2MP f/2.4 macro lens. All in all, it’s quite a versatile camera system with plenty of focal lengths to choose from; befitting of a flagship smartphone.

Speaking of versatility, the X3 SuperZoom comes with two front-facing cameras as well. The main sensor is a 32MP f/2.5 unit, and it’s paired with an 8MP f/2.2 ultra-wide angle shooter. This gives you the flexibility to shoot regular selfies with the 32MP camera, and bigger group selfies with the wider 8MP sensor.

Another noteworthy hardware of the Realme X3 SuperZoom is its 6.6-inch 2400 x 1080 screen with a fast 120Hz refresh rate. Thanks to the high refresh rate, motions and animations on this display will look extra smooth, giving the impression of a faster smartphone. That’s not to say this is a sluggish device. After all, it’s powered by the capable Qualcomm Snapdragon 855+ chipset.

Other specifications of the X3 SuperZoom include a pretty sizeable 4,200mAh battery with support for 30W fast charging – Realme says this allows the phone to be fully charged in only 55 minutes – a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, and Realme UI based on Android 10 out of the box.
